Re: Potty Training??
We have been for awhile now. Kieran's 3.5 yrs. We bought some reward stickers. One for sitting plus one more for peeing plus one more for pooping. We just let him stick them to his potty. For the past week he's decided he likes to stand at the toilet to pee.He wears unders to bed for his afternoon nap and for the past two nights to bed without wetting.
He wore unders to the laundry mat and grocery store (2-3 hour trip) Sunday. Not only didn't wet himself, he used the toilet at the laundry mat!

Re: Potty Training??
I do daycare now and I get these kids trained in about 2 weeks tops including poopy. Parents have to be 100% behind me but if you are ready, and be ready to clean up the messes. throw out the diapers and just do undies. Rewards and praise work the best. I have potty trained 2 dozen this way in the last 3 years. Good luck ladies.I remember thinking at this point when my kids were potty training that they will be in college and I will still be wiping them. There is a end dont worry!
